fill_in | ||
1. | [ verb ] supply with information on a specific topic | |
Examples: | "He filled me in on the latest developments" |

2. | [ verb ] (fine art) represent the effect of shade or shadow on | |
Synonyms: | shade | |

3. | [ verb ] be a substitute | |
Synonyms: | substitute stand_in sub | |
Examples: | "The young teacher had to substitute for the sick colleague" "The skim milk substitutes for cream--we are on a strict diet" |

4. | [ verb ] write all the required information onto a form | |
Synonyms: | fill_out complete make_out | |
Examples: | "fill out this questionnaire, please!" "make out a form" |
